A Two-Story Condo in LeDroit

This two-story condo, which opens into a LeDroit Park rowhouse’s English basement, features a large, open floorplan with an updated kitchen. An outdoor patio out back has room for entertaining and grilling. Upstairs, where the bedrooms are located, the unit has expansive windows and a large master suite complete with a five-piece bathroom. The home is a short walk to popular restaurants Boundary Stone and the Red Hen.

  • Full Listing: 1962 2nd Street NW #1 (map)
  • Price: $579,000
  • HOA fees: $200/month
  • Bedrooms: Two
  • Bathrooms: 2.5
  • Year Built: 1900
  • Listing Agent: Jessica Wilkie, M Squared Real Estate

A Cleveland Park Cape Cod

This recently-renovated Cleveland Park home may not look that impressive from the outside, but inside there is a wood-burning fireplace, a sunroom and out back, a landscaped backyard. The almost million-dollar home has a segmented layout for entertaining, with a dining room separate from the living room and a space that can be used as an office or an additional family room. Downstairs there’s a finished basement with an in-law suite.

  • Full Listing: 3113 Quebec Place NW (map)
  • Price: $999,900
  • Bedrooms: Three
  • Bathrooms: Two
  • Year Built: 1939
  • Listing Agent: John Rebolledo, Keller Williams Realty

A Historic Mount Pleasant Rowhouse

Like other homes in the neighborhood, this Mount Pleasant rowhouse is filled with built-ins and fireplaces that add character. Upstairs the rooms are spacious and there’s ample outdoor space out back. The basement has a finished in-law suite. Parts of the home, including the kitchen, could use a style update. The house is walking distance to Mount Pleasant’s shops and restaurants.

  • Full Listing: 1656 Monroe Street NW (map)
  • Price: $750,000
  • Bedrooms: Four
  • Bathrooms: 2.5
  • Year Built: 1895
  • Listing Agent: Bryan Cantio, RE/MAX Allegiance
